Dengan pembangunan berterusan dan pengembangan aplikasi perusahaan, seni bina perkhidmatan mikro telah menjadi trend dalam pembangunan perusahaan. Seni bina perkhidmatan mikro boleh membantu perusahaan membina, menggunakan dan mengurus pelbagai aplikasi dengan cepat. Spring Cloud ialah rangka kerja sumber terbuka yang sangat baik yang menyediakan pelbagai alatan dan perkhidmatan untuk membina aplikasi berasaskan perkhidmatan mikro. Artikel ini akan memperkenalkan cara membina seni bina perkhidmatan mikro Spring Cloud yang adaptif.
Pusat pendaftaran perkhidmatan ialah salah satu komponen teras seni bina perkhidmatan mikro. Ia menyediakan mekanisme untuk pelbagai perkhidmatan mikro menemui dan menyelaras antara satu sama lain. Apabila membina seni bina perkhidmatan mikro Spring Cloud yang adaptif, kami perlu mereka bentuk pusat pendaftaran perkhidmatan adaptif. Pendaftaran perkhidmatan ini boleh melaraskan secara automatik berdasarkan sumber dan perkhidmatan yang tersedia dalam persekitaran semasa.
Gerbang perkhidmatan ialah satu lagi komponen penting yang menjadi titik masuk untuk semua perkhidmatan mikro. Ia mengawal trafik, menghuraikan permintaan dan mengarahkannya ke perkhidmatan yang betul seperti yang diperlukan. Apabila membina seni bina perkhidmatan mikro Spring Cloud yang adaptif, kita perlu membina gerbang perkhidmatan yang boleh diperluaskan. Gerbang perkhidmatan ini berskala secara automatik berdasarkan beban trafik semasa dan sumber yang tersedia.
Dalam seni bina perkhidmatan mikro, setiap perkhidmatan mikro adalah bebas antara satu sama lain. Ini bermakna kegagalan satu perkhidmatan tidak menjejaskan perkhidmatan lain. Apabila membina seni bina perkhidmatan mikro Spring Cloud yang adaptif, kami perlu melaksanakan perkhidmatan mikro elastik. Perkhidmatan mikro ini harus dapat menangani kegagalan secara automatik, membuat keputusan dan memulihkan diri mereka sendiri, serta bekerja dalam penyelarasan dengan perkhidmatan lain.
Pebekalan telah menjadi satu lagi trend dalam pembangunan aplikasi perusahaan. Bekas membantu kami menggunakan, menskala dan mengurus aplikasi dengan lebih pantas. Apabila membina seni bina perkhidmatan mikro Spring Cloud yang adaptif, kami perlu menggunakan perkhidmatan mikro kontena. Ini akan membolehkan kami mengurus perkhidmatan mikro yang berbeza dengan lebih baik dan secara automatik menskalakan contoh bekas ke atas dan ke bawah mengikut keperluan.
Dalam seni bina perkhidmatan mikro, setiap perkhidmatan secara relatifnya bebas, tetapi terdapat saling bergantung. Apabila masalah berlaku, adalah perlu untuk mencari masalah dengan cepat dan mengambil langkah yang sesuai. Oleh itu, apabila membina seni bina perkhidmatan mikro Spring Cloud yang adaptif, kita perlu melaksanakan kebolehmerhatian dan pengukuran. Ini termasuk pengelogan, mengukur prestasi perkhidmatan dan pemantauan masa nyata.
Ringkasan
Dengan mereka bentuk pendaftaran perkhidmatan adaptif, membina get laluan perkhidmatan berskala, melaksanakan perkhidmatan mikro elastik, menggunakan perkhidmatan mikro kontena dan melaksanakan pemerhatian dan pengukuran, kami Seni bina perkhidmatan mikro Spring Cloud yang adaptif boleh dibina . Ini akan membolehkan kami mengurus dan menskalakan aplikasi perusahaan dengan lebih baik dan bertindak balas terhadap perubahan keperluan perniagaan dengan cara yang lebih fleksibel.
Atas ialah kandungan terperinci Bina seni bina perkhidmatan mikro Spring Cloud yang adaptif.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!